IdeaJAD NPE

Hi Hendrick,

Just wanted to tell you that IdeaJAD has some problems with the 4.0 release.
in fact It doesn't work anymore.

Error message: Error during dispatching of
java.awt.event.InvocationEvent[INVOCATION_DEFAULT,runnable=com.tagtraum.idea
jad.IdeaJadImpl$1@577df,notifier=null,catchExceptions=false,when=10769405635
98] on sun.awt.windows.WToolkit@3c7186
java.lang.NullPointerException

at
com.tagtraum.ideajad.DecompileAction.getDecompiledFile(DecompileAction.java:
304)

at
com.tagtraum.ideajad.DecompileAction.actionPerformed(DecompileAction.java:71
)

at com.tagtraum.ideajad.IdeaJadImpl$1.run(IdeaJadImpl.java:66)

at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:178)

at java.awt.EventQueue.dispatchEvent(EventQueue.java:454)

at com.intellij.ide.q.b(q.java:80)

at com.intellij.ide.q.a(q.java:88)

at com.intellij.ide.q.dispatchEvent(q.java:63)

at
java.awt.EventDispatchThread.pumpOneEventForHierarchy(EventDispatchThread.ja
va:201)

at
java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java
:151)

at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:145)

at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:137)

at java.awt.EventDispatchThread.run(EventDispatchThread.java:100)



5 comments

Hi
IdeaJad works fine for me on 4.0 (under linux).
I think you get this NPE if your ideajad is configured with an output
dir that is non-existent

Edo


Mike The Grey wrote:

Hi Hendrick,

Just wanted to tell you that IdeaJAD has some problems with the 4.0 release.
in fact It doesn't work anymore.

Error message: Error during dispatching of
java.awt.event.InvocationEvent[INVOCATION_DEFAULT,runnable=com.tagtraum.idea
jad.IdeaJadImpl$1@577df,notifier=null,catchExceptions=false,when=10769405635
98] on sun.awt.windows.WToolkit@3c7186
java.lang.NullPointerException

at
com.tagtraum.ideajad.DecompileAction.getDecompiledFile(DecompileAction.java:
304)

at
com.tagtraum.ideajad.DecompileAction.actionPerformed(DecompileAction.java:71
)

at com.tagtraum.ideajad.IdeaJadImpl$1.run(IdeaJadImpl.java:66)

at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:178)

at java.awt.EventQueue.dispatchEvent(EventQueue.java:454)

at com.intellij.ide.q.b(q.java:80)

at com.intellij.ide.q.a(q.java:88)

at com.intellij.ide.q.dispatchEvent(q.java:63)

at
java.awt.EventDispatchThread.pumpOneEventForHierarchy(EventDispatchThread.ja
va:201)

at
java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java
:151)

at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:145)

at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:137)

at java.awt.EventDispatchThread.run(EventDispatchThread.java:100)


0

Thanks Eduardo, for cc'ing me via email.
And thanks Mike, for posting the error. I will look into it, to make sure an appropriate error message is shown.

It's great that you post bugs to the plugin forum. Often someone nice like Eduardo will read it and help you out...

However, I don't always have the time to check the forum. In fact, I might not check it for weeks. So please send bug reports regarding IdeaJad also to my email address hs@tagtraum.com. That way you can make sure that the problem is actually dealt with.

Thanks for using IdeaJad,

-hendrik

0

Hi Mike,

please try the jar from http://www.intellij.net/forums/thread.jsp?forum=18&thread=75973 and let me know, whether it works.

Thanks,

-hendrik

0

Hi Hendrik,

thanks, that did the trick.

Mike


0

Thanks for trying it out, Mike. I will post a new release...

-hendrik

0

Please sign in to leave a comment.